Back in November we heard of Production I.G. intentions to make a Blood: The Last Vampire movie starring Korean actress Ji-hyun Jun. You might also recall I was none too pleased with that casting decision. Today I stand corrected, a few unofficial photos from the shooting of the movie have made it online through Japanese site joins.com.

Miss Ji-hyun Jun looks as close to the real (fake?) thing as one can get. Sure she’s smiling a whole lot more than Saya would on those pictures but she’s out of character. Now that I’ve been turned I will be counting the seconds to the release of the movie.
